Threatened and Endangered Species Services
Projects affecting threatened and endangered (T&E) species or their habitats may require compliance with the Endangered Species Act (ESA). SCI’s Natural Resource Services Group provides expert guidance to help clients navigate ESA requirements and support conservation efforts.
Our team conducts desktop reviews and on-site habitat assessments to evaluate potential impacts. If suitable habitat is present, regulatory agencies may request species-specific surveys. When needed, we assist with advanced consultation steps, such as biological assessments, habitat conservation plans, and mitigation strategies to ensure responsible project planning.
